APPROACH
The IMMERSE project adopts a systematic approach to enhance education in the raw materials sector through the development of VEs. The initiative began with a workshop aimed at establishing a unified framework to align project objectives, methodologies, and educational outcomes. This led to the development of a comprehensive pedagogical framework that addressed the diverse academic needs of the target groups. A standardized software platform was then developed to facilitate collaboration and ensure consistency across partner institutions. Following the selection of critical raw material mine sites, field trips have been conducted to collect digital content, including conventional and 360-degree imagery, drone footage and geological data. The collected data have been processed and enriched with metadata to create structured, interactive educational content according to pedagogical guidelines. The creation of VEs has then followed the established pedagogical concepts, transforming the raw data into structured, interactive educational content. The integration of the VEs into the curricula of the partner universities has been followed by the processes of validation, evaluation and revision to ensure their effectiveness. Finally, the VEs have been disseminated, informed by user feedback and emerging best practices.
